Understanding Cross Docking

Cross Docking is a logistics strategy that streamlines the movement of goods from suppliers to customers without long-term storage. Cross Docking allows shipments to arrive at a facility, be sorted, and quickly loaded onto outbound trucks for delivery. How Cross Docking Reduces Delays

One of the primary advantages of Cross Docking at Chicago Transload is its ability to cut down delays. Traditional warehousing often requires goods to be stored for days or weeks, causing bottlenecks and slowing delivery schedules. Cross Docking removes the need for extended storage by moving products directly from inbound trucks to outbound shipments. This rapid transfer reduces the time goods spend idle, keeping supply chains fluid. Cross Docking also improves scheduling accuracy, as shipments can be timed to match outbound transportation availability. Additionally, Cross Docking minimizes handling errors, which are a common source of delays in conventional warehouses. FAQs

1. What types of goods are best suited for Cross Docking?
Perishable items, retail products, and high-demand consumer goods benefit most from Cross Docking due to their need for fast, continuous movement.

2. How does Cross Docking reduce delivery delays?
Cross Docking eliminates long-term storage, minimizes handling, and streamlines scheduling, ensuring shipments move quickly from inbound to outbound transport.
